Transaction ed383019f616c744c20da152577aa4872b17cec8e60de6c8eaa49609fcbc5ac6

1 Input
2 Outputs
  • ed383019f616c744c20da152577aa4872b17cec8e60de6c8eaa49609fcbc5ac6:0
  • value  670000
    address  34C9ZvCPxNjvq9uKyTqqwSGb79vGaUFmvj
  • ed383019f616c744c20da152577aa4872b17cec8e60de6c8eaa49609fcbc5ac6:1
  • value  144562535
    address  3FHSc2Qd6bDWxnkxAt5NhMnNK4ndwDBV5e